In order to carry out such a replace- ment, certain dimensions of the ex- isting extruder are required. In order to obtain these dimensions, it may be necessary, for example, to remove the cylinder from the gearbox. This can be done by the manufacturer in preparation. CONEXTRU then comes on site, takes the actual measure- ments of certain parts and uses them to create new production drawings. The production drawings are sent to the manufacturer of the screw and cylinder with details of the quality, i.e. standard or, as is usually the case, particularly high-quality wear Equipment Finally, a note about delivery times. Once the natural dimensions have been approved, the engineering is completed within a week and sent to the manufac- turer. Depending on the size, the entire assembly is then ready for collection in Vienna within 40 to 45 working days. This also applies if new heating and cooling units are required. As far as costs are concerned, a quote can be obtained within a few days without having to be on site. The measurements are taken in con- sultation with the customer after the order has been received. The following table lists the quali- ties that can be manufactured. Par- ticularly popular are bimetal cylin- ders with carbide inserts, grooved feeders made of H13 material and worms fully coated with tungsten carbide. This usually results in a sig- ni cantly better design than the original.
